Sunday, January 22, 2012

Review: SANA Nameraka Honpo Makeup Base

Lately, the weather has been a lot warmer because it hasn't been raining consecutively. The weather has changed to cloudy days and sometimes sunny ones, but with less rain. Hence, I started using makeup bases again because I fear my makeup will wear off due to sweat. I still have my NYX green primer, but currently I'm using the one from SANA. 

SANA Nameraka Honpo Makeup Base SPF 19/PA ++

Ingredients

How I Use It

Before applying foundation or BB cream, I squeeze a pea sized amount on the back of my hand and spread it evenly all over the face.

What I Like About It
  • The price starts at Rp 155,000 at an online shop. I know it looks pricey, but I only used a small amount each time, so it will last a long time. 
  • It comes in a squeeze tube packaging 
  • I think it contains silicone because it gives a smooth finish to my face
  • It doesn't dry out my face
  • The product made my face looks slightly brighter
  • It evens out my skin tone and reduces the appearance of redness on my cheeks
  • So far, I haven't had any bad reactions to it (acne, redness or itchiness)
  • It provides a smooth base so that I can apply bb cream/foundation easily
  • It has a satin finish, in between dewy and matte
  • My face doesn't feel sticky or greasy after application
  • It has SPF 19/PA ++, which is great to be used during daytime.
What I Hate About It
  • There is no SANA counter here in Jakarta, so I have to pre-order it the next time I want to buy it
Summary

Overall, this base suitable to be used in the hot, humid Jakarta weather (at least on me). The texture is not sticky nor greasy and once blended to the face, it feels lightweight as if I'm wearing nothing. 


I would recommend this to :

  • All skin types

Tuesday, January 17, 2012

Review: Beauty Credit Ecopure BB Sun Base SPF 46/PA ++

As you may already know, I am a tinted moisturizer/BB cream addict. I'm not that into foundation since my skin tend to break out sometimes if I wear them every day. Last week, as I was strolling at the mall, I went to Beauty Credit and found a bb cream/ base that contains sunscreen. Being the addict that I am, I decided to give it a try and bought it. After a week of using it, here is what I think of it. 


Beauty Credit Ecopure Danahan BB Sun Base SPF 46/PA ++


Ingredients
To be added later as soon as I found the box. Sorry about that. ^_^;; I lost the box -_-""


How I Use It


After l use my lotion (toner), I squeeze a pea size amount on the back of my hand and spread it evenly all over my face. 


What I Like About It
  • It is available at the counter (Emporium Pluit Mall)
  • The packaging is sturdy with a twist cap on the bottom
  • There are no irritating ingredients on the top half of the list
  • I didn't detect any strong scents
  • It has a high sun protection
  • It feels lightweight on my face
  • As a base, it gives a satin finish ( in between dewy and matte)
  • The tint reduces the redness on my face
  • It didn't break me out
  • I didn't feel any greasy or sticky feeling after the application
  • It can conceal my small acne scars

What I Hate About It
  • The price starts at Rp 300,000 which is expensive for a sunscreen + base
  • It didn't have a good oil control because I get oily in an hour
Summary

Overall, I like the practicality of having a sunscreen and base in one product. The high level of sunscreen makes it appropriate to use during the daytime. The lightweight texture of the sun base makes it enjoyable for everyday wear. 


I would recommend this to :

  • Someone who has normal/dry skin type
  • Someone who likes a satin finish
  • Someone who likes a two-in-one product

Know Your Ingredients : Butylated Hydroxytoluene

Continuing my series of "Know Your Ingredients" in the new year, 2012. This time, it's about an ingredient that is quite often found in most of the skin care items. Let's start.

The reason behind this post is because I bought a body lotion that contains BHT. I heard rumors about it being highly carcinogenic, but until now I haven't found solid evidence that points to that direction.

Butylated Hydroxytoluene
Photo Credit
What It Is 
It's also known as butylhydroxytoluene or BHT. The molecule is lipophilic (fat-soluble) organic compound. [1]

What It's Used For
It is an anti-oxidant that is used in cosmetics, pharmaceuticals, jet fuelsrubberpetroleum products, electrical transformer oil, and embalming fluid. [1]

BHT is an anti-oxidant, which is used as a preservative to prevent foods or cosmetics from oxidizing, thus getting spoiled. 

Is It Dangerous?
Photo Credit 
So far, there are loads of articles in certain websites, without any references or evidence. I checked on the FDA website and they stated that BHT is generally recognized as safe. [2]
Photo Credit
According to a source, BHT is not carcinogenic, but more towards causing allergies, which depends on the tolerance of the individual. 

To sum up, so far, I still haven't found hard evidence that relates BHT and cancer. I know there are a lot of websites that said it causes cancer, but it doesn't really state the reference or source. I'm still going to keep looking, but this is all for now.
